Output 58a810612f34d7c66f62ebf51f4f82cda20905f2acb6a529a841fbddb848726b:1078

value
517972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7721ec264da170e16a26faf284a6fb7debea2a02 OP_EQUAL
address
DG11b4SJjC9SNBQLjFwfb6bGYqKMAYbmxz
transaction
58a810612f34d7c66f62ebf51f4f82cda20905f2acb6a529a841fbddb848726b
spent
true